Шаблон:Infobox writer Dave Wright (born May 16, 1985) is an American poet, writer, and publisher. He is the author of one book of poems titled Riverwalkers,[1][2][3] and one chapbook of poems titled Pixels, which was published by Reality Hands in 2014.[4] He lives in Dickson, TN and Sewanee, Tennessee during the summer, where he attends the Sewanee School of Letters at Sewanee: The University of the South. He is the founder and Editor-in-Chief of indie publishing company Dig That Book Co., LLC.

Life

Wright grew up on a farm in Dickson, TN. He attended undergraduate school at Tennessee Technological University, where he earned a BS in Communication Sciences. He is currently pursuing an MFA in Fiction at Sewanee School of Letters in Sewanee, Tennessee. He is a member of The Porch Writer's Collective in Nashville, TN.

Wright's work has been featured in The Dead Mule School of Southern Literature,[5][6] Black Heart Magazine,[7] Best of Black Heart 2014,[8] The Newer York,[9][10] HUSMW,[11] Cutty Spot Interviews,[12] Calliope Magazine, The Caper Literary Journal's Anthology VWA: Poems for Haiti

He was the featured poet at East Side Storytellin' #42: Where The River Life Ran Through Us All, a popular reading and music series in East Nashville.[13][14]

Dig That Book Co., LLC

Wright founded the independent publishing company Dig That Book Co. in August 2013.
